While I see the marketing on the product page has now been updated, the original marketing for GB South led people to believe that it was more feature rich than it currently is.

 

On the Wayback Machine archive, you can see the list of features to prompt people to buy on that basis, when it in fact did not.

 

  • Immersive tours and missions for many churches, castles and historic landmarks.
  • Custom animated animals across many fields and farms.
  • Helipads across a range of select landmarks.
  • Fully compatible with World Update 3 […]

 

These features (some of them novel to an Orbx created product) were likely to encourage greater sales. I find it unacceptable that it was marketed as having these features included, only to remove them from the sales blurb after initial purchases were made.

 

Additionally, given the large geographic spread of the POIs in each GB region, all 3 products really should have an official list and map of the included models available to view. This has been asked for previously and would make your customers happy. Only through the goodwill of one of the product testers has an unofficial map of GB South been created.

 

Orbx may want to rethink how the company deals with its retail customers through the customer journey.

Yes, not sure what happened with this add on, but it seems the initial project was more ambitious and than just kind of altered at the end. Whilst disappointing, I am satisfied with the overall offering, 700 POIs for under £10 is good value and I am still enjoying the purchase overall despite the rocky start.

 

My biggest issue is with Orbx acting as if other regional solutions don't exist and making no attempt to minimise conflicts with other major add ons like We Love VFR (240,000 downloads), Gaist ships, Mamut Marinas and even some of their own partner's offerings, like Seafront Simulations.

 

The major issue for me is the additional ships. They are atrociously bad. Models from what looks like 20 years ago, all just completely static, many with static wakes. How can the supposed leading add on developer in the whole flight community think they are acceptable? The battleships and the static tanker around Plymouth are so bad they actually made me laugh.  I would love an option to simply remove every ship from the add on as they a net negative and make flying to places like Portsmouth and Plymouth unbearable. I actually finally learned how to use add on linker just I can easily disable the add on when I fly around coastal cities.

 

On the plus side, the castles especially are really nicely done. I live in Devon and all 18 major castles in my county are covered, which I certainly didn't expect and the outlines and shapes are pretty accurate. 'Walking' around Berry Pomeroy especially in VR is strikingly nostalgic for all the times I went there in my youth. Okehampton, Totnes, Castle Drogo, Powderham, Compton as well all like similar enough that I would have been able to recognise what I was walking around in VR in a blind test. Dartmouth is especially well done.

 

I don't want to come across as wholly negative, it's only because I love having these regional packs that I feel so passionate about them,

 

My major complaint is that Orbx seem to act as if the sim isn't 3 and a half years old now, with hundreds of add ons, including very well established free regional packs, like We Love VFR, Mamut and Gaist, that combine for almost a million downloads that duplicate much of what Orbx have added here, and nearly always much better.

 

I would rather have the option to just purchase the castles, historic building and football stadiums, and have the rest disabled as ships, masts, chimneys, communication radomes, lighthouses and even piers have all been done much better elsewhere.

 

If these assets were structed in .bgl files that we could just disable, 99 percent of the duplications would go away, and the few remaining would be much more acceptable.

 

Anyway, I hope this doesn't sound too negative, since John kindly took the time to hand input all the POIs so that we knew where to look I've have enjoyed a nice couple of hours flying around Devon in VR visiting castles, and I'm really looking forward to to visiting all the other counties in the region.
